Repair Or Replace A Broken Windshield: How To Decide

by Brent Porter

Do you have a damaged windshield, and you are not sure if it needs to be replaced or if it can be repaired? Then, you should familiarize yourself with the different factors that affect the decision making process. This will allow you to select the right course of action for your cracked windshield. With that thought in mind, here are the top factors to think about when deciding whether to replace your windshield or to invest in auto glass repair:

  • The location of the damage: The location of the crack is important, because it determines how problematic the crack is. Once a crack is repaired, there will be a slight imperfection in the windshield that will impair the vision through that particular section of glass. If the crack is located directly in front of the driver, then it would make sense to replace the windshield. However, if the crack is in the corner, then the imperfection in the glass will not be a problem. Therefore, it can be repaired and money will be saved since a new windshield is not needed.
  • Type of crack: Some cracks are relatively easy to repair, while others are not. A star crack where the impact is at the center of the crack can easily be repaired, if it isn't bigger than the diameter of a fist. However, if there is a chip, or two star cracks next to each other, then that makes it difficult to repair and a replacement windshield might be required.
  • Quality of the technician: Repairing a severely damaged windshield is like an art form – because it requires a special touch that not all mechanics have. Therefore, if you feel that your windshield requires a difficult repair job, then you'll need to find an experienced mechanic.
  • Cost: The decision to repair or replace the windshield will in part be decided by the cost of your new windshield. If you have the type of windshield that is rare, then it might take a long time for it to be produced by the manufacturer, and could be expensive. In that scenario, leaning towards a repair is the logical choice. It makes sense to get a quote for both a new windshield, and a repair job before making a decision.
  • Insurance: Check with your insurance company to see if you can get a new windshield free of charge. This should be the first thing that you do because the decision whether to replace or get a new one will be made for you.
